From 2d43a1df3f5ba42710e6d21c27d1e13bdb8dfd56 Mon Sep 17 00:00:00 2001 From: zhangwei <1504152376@qq.com> Date: 星期一, 24 三月 2025 09:23:08 +0800 Subject: [PATCH] - --- src/pages/wallet/index.vue | 71 ++++++++++++++++++++++++----------- 1 files changed, 49 insertions(+), 22 deletions(-) diff --git a/src/pages/wallet/index.vue b/src/pages/wallet/index.vue index 5f145be..c6d989e 100644 --- a/src/pages/wallet/index.vue +++ b/src/pages/wallet/index.vue @@ -20,7 +20,7 @@ <view class="tool_wrap"> <view class="tool_title chuany-flex chuany-justify-between"> <view class="title"> - <text>鏀跺叆鏄庣粏</text> + <text>宸ヨ祫鏄庣粏</text> </view> <view class="chuany-flex title_right" @click="toIncome"> <text class="c-m-r-10">鍏ㄩ儴</text> @@ -43,39 +43,66 @@ </template> <script> + import { + mapActions, + mapGetters, + mapMutations + } from 'vuex' export default { - onLoad() { - let that = this - that.identity = this.$db.get('identity') - }, data() { return { - identity: '', + // identity: '', imcomeInfo: null, pageIndex: 1, pageSize: 20, - balance: '0.00' + // balance: '0.00' } }, onLoad() { let that = this - this.userInfo = this.$db.get('userInfo') ? JSON.parse(this.$db.get('userInfo')) : {} - uni.getStorage({ - key: 'identity', - success: function(res) { - that.identity = res.data - if (res.data == 'worker') { - if (that.userInfo.userWorker) { - that.balance = that.$common.moneySub(that.userInfo.userWorker.tiXianZonge, that.userInfo.userWorker.yiTiXianJine) - } + // that.identity = this.$db.get('identity') + // this.userInfo = this.$db.get('userInfo') || {} + // uni.getStorage({ + // key: 'identity', + // success: function(res) { + // that.identity = res.data + // if (res.data == 'worker') { + // if (that.userInfo.userWorker) { + // that.balance = that.$common.moneySub(that.userInfo.userWorker.tiXianZonge, that.userInfo.userWorker.yiTiXianJine) + // } + // } else { + // if (that.userInfo.userCompany) { + // that.balance = that.userInfo.userCompany.chongZhiYue ? that.userInfo.userCompany.chongZhiYue : '0.00' + // } + // } + // } + // }); + }, + onShow(){ + this.PostMyTiXianDetailListPage() + }, + computed:{ + ...mapGetters(['userInfo', 'identity']), + + balance() { + if (this.identity == 'worker') { + if (this.userInfo.userWorker) { + return this.$common.moneySub(this.userInfo.userWorker.tiXianZonge, this.userInfo + .userWorker + .yiTiXianJine) } else { - if (that.userInfo.userCompany) { - that.balance = that.userInfo.userCompany.chongZhiYue ? that.userInfo.userCompany.chongZhiYue : '0.00' - } + return '0.00' + } + } else { + if (this.userInfo.userCompany) { + return this.userInfo.userCompany.chongZhiYue ? this.userInfo.userCompany + .chongZhiYue : + '0.00' + } else { + return '0.00' } } - }); - this.PostMyTiXianDetailListPage() + } }, methods: { PostMyTiXianDetailListPage() { @@ -142,7 +169,7 @@ } } - @import './mine.scss'; + // @import './mine.scss'; .money_bag { background: #fff; -- Gitblit v1.9.1